What Defines a Complete Chafing Dish Kit
A comprehensive chafing dish kit typically includes the warming unit itself, food pans sized appropriately for the unit, lid for maintaining temperature between service periods, fuel holder with included fuel supply, and serving utensils appropriate for the food type being served. Premium kits may add transport cases, backup fuel supplies, and decorative display elements that enhance presentation.
The advantage of purchasing complete kits rather than individual components lies primarily in compatibility assurance. Every element in the kit works together without dimensional surprises or functional mismatches that can occur when assembling systems from different manufacturers. This reliability proves valuable for first-time caterers who lack the experience to identify potential integration issues.
Cost efficiency represents another significant benefit of kit purchasing. While individual component prices might appear competitive, the overhead of separate ordering, shipping, and quality verification for multiple items often exceeds the premium that kit bundling commands. Complete kits typically offer 15-25% savings compared to equivalent component-by-component purchasing.
Kit Components in Detail
Warming Unit: The core of any chafing dish set, the warming unit consists of the outer housing, water pan that creates the steam bath, and frame that supports the food pan above the heat source. Quality units feature seamless construction that prevents leaks during heating, while premium models add insulation that reduces fuel consumption and maintains temperature more consistently.
Food Pans: Standard Gastronorm pans in sizes GN 1/1 or GN 1/2 accommodate the food volumes that typical events require. Full-size pans serving 40-60 portions work well for main courses, while half-size pans handle appetizers or side dishes. Quality stainless steel pans resist corrosion and maintain their appearance through repeated use.
Lids: Dome lids made of stainless steel or glass cover food during transport and between-service periods, maintaining temperature while preventing contamination. Glass lids allow staff to monitor food levels without breaking the heat seal, while solid metal lids provide better insulation for extended holding periods.
Fuel Systems: Gel fuel cans or compressed fuel squares provide the heating source, with most kits including enough fuel for 2-4 hours of operation. Premium kits may include electric warming options for venues with adequate power access, eliminating fuel handling entirely.

Sizing Your Kit Selection
Event size directly determines the appropriate kit configuration. For intimate gatherings of 20-30 guests, a single half-size kit typically provides adequate capacity without overwhelming limited serving space. These compact units work well on smaller buffet tables or as secondary warming stations supplementing other food service approaches.
Mid-size events hosting 50-100 guests benefit from two to four full-size kits that provide sufficient variety and capacity for successful service. This configuration allows separating food categories across multiple units, preventing cross-flavor contamination while enabling simultaneous service of multiple menu items.
Large events exceeding 100 guests require substantial kit quantities or alternative approaches that individual warming units cannot provide. Consider whether multiple smaller kits or fewer larger units better match your serving space and menu requirements. The flexibility that multiple smaller kits provide often outweighs the efficiency of large units.
Quality Tiers in Chafing Dish Kits
Economy Kits use lightweight aluminum construction that reduces cost while maintaining functional capability. These units handle occasional use adequately but may show wear more quickly under frequent service conditions. Appropriate for organizations with limited catering frequency or constrained budgets.
Standard Kits balance cost against durability, using heavier gauge materials that resist damage while remaining affordable for regular use. These kits represent the most common choice for organizations running weekly or biweekly events where reliable performance matters but budget constraints exist.
Premium Kits incorporate commercial-grade construction with features designed for intensive professional use. Thick stainless steel, advanced insulation, and premium hardware distinguish these units while justifying higher price points through extended service life and superior performance.
Complete Kit vs. Build-Your-Own
The convenience of complete kits comes with limitations on customization. Kits assume standard configurations that work for typical applications but may not match unique requirements that custom assembly addresses. Organizations with specific needs around pan sizes, fuel types, or accessory requirements may find build-your-own approaches more appropriate despite the additional procurement complexity.
Storage considerations also favor complete kits for organizations with limited equipment storage capacity. Coordinated kits pack efficiently for storage and transport, while custom assemblies may require more creative storage solutions that consume additional space.
Maintaining Your Chafing Dish Equipment
Proper maintenance extends kit life significantly while ensuring reliable performance at each event. Cleaning immediately after each use prevents food residue from hardening and becoming difficult to remove, while thorough drying prevents the corrosion that moisture trapped between components causes.
Regular inspection identifies wear issues before they cause service failures. Check seal integrity, hinge function, and structural soundness periodically, replacing worn components before they fail during critical events. Most manufacturers provide replacement parts that restore equipment to like-new condition at fraction of replacement cost.
